Understanding the Tire Pressure Monitoring System

Role and Importance of Tire Pressure

Tires are fundamental to vehicle control, affecting handling, braking, and traction. Maintaining proper tire pressure is crucial to avoid premature tire wear, improve fuel economy, and ensure driving safety. The TPMS is designed to alert drivers when tire pressure deviates from recommended levels, helping prevent accidents and mechanical issues.

Types of TPMS Technologies

There are two main TPMS types: direct and indirect. Direct TPMS employs sensors inside each tire to provide real-time pressure readings to the vehicle’s computer. Indirect TPMS, conversely, estimates tire pressure by monitoring wheel rotation speeds via the anti-lock braking system sensors; a faster-spinning tire may indicate under-inflation.

Causes Behind the “Service Tire Pressure System” Warning

This alert can arise from several scenarios. Physical tire issues such as punctures, slow leaks, or pressure changes due to temperature fluctuations are common triggers. Additionally, TPMS sensor malfunctions-caused by battery depletion, corrosion, or damage-can generate false warnings, complicating diagnosis.

Practical Steps to Address the Warning

Initial Tire Pressure Inspection

When the warning appears, first verify the pressure of all tires using a reliable gauge. Refer to the vehicle’s tire pressure label, usually found on the driver’s door jamb, for the manufacturer’s recommended PSI. Adjust tire pressures accordingly to meet these specifications.

Advanced Diagnostics

If the alert persists after correcting tire pressures, further investigation is warranted. Using an OBD-II scanner can help identify TPMS sensor errors or system malfunctions by reading diagnostic trouble codes from the vehicle’s onboard computer.

Why Maintaining Proper Tire Pressure Matters

Correct tire inflation not only enhances safety by improving vehicle control and braking but also optimizes fuel consumption and extends tire lifespan. Under-inflated tires increase rolling resistance, reducing fuel efficiency, while over-inflated tires can cause uneven wear and reduce traction. Regular maintenance helps avoid these pitfalls.

Frequently Asked Questions (FAQ)

What should I do if the “Service Tire Pressure System” light stays on after inflating tires?

Check for sensor malfunctions using a diagnostic tool or visit a mechanic to inspect the TPMS sensors and system for faults.

Can I drive safely with the TPMS warning on?

It is not recommended to ignore the warning. Driving with incorrect tire pressure can compromise safety and vehicle performance.

How often should I check my tire pressure?

It’s best to check tire pressure monthly and before long trips, as well as during seasonal temperature changes.

Do all vehicles have TPMS?

Most modern vehicles are equipped with TPMS, as it has been mandated in many countries for safety reasons.
